// Encoding sniffing for user-uploaded text files in Saltgrass.
// We check BOM first, then a capped statistical pass (8 KB max)
// to avoid unbounded reads on hostile uploads. Ambiguous files
// fall back to this constant rather than guessing, which closed
// the smuggling vector flagged in the last audit. Fixed as of the
// build noted below.

trace token, bawif-tajof: htk14_21e308fc7b4137

# Handover: Billing Worker Blue-Green

Quick notes for the new contractor. The Tollgate billing worker deploys blue-green only. Never push straight to active. Flip traffic via the Switchyard console, wait ten minutes, watch the invoice error rate. Rollback is one click; use it early. Green pool must drain before teardown or you'll double-charge retries. Config lives in the deploy repo, branch protection is on. Don't merge without review. Any questions about the cutover process or incident history go to:

signatory, yahog-badug: Quenix Ulaael

Subject: Memtrace cut-over complete

Team,

Cut-over to Memtrace v2 for GPU memory profiling finished last night. Old v1 agents are disabled; any tickets referencing v1 dashboards should be closed as resolved-by-migration. Sampling overhead is now under 2% and allocation traces include kernel names. Known gap: profiles older than 30 days were not migrated. Point customers at the v2 docs for setup questions. For reference when troubleshooting, the agent now runs with the following configuration.

settings of bagaf-bawip:
[aldax]
port = 5000
region = south-4
host = aldax.brasklabs.corp
team = brivan
timeout_ms = 2000
retries = 2